浏览器点击关闭以后执行的函数
$(function(){var _beforeUnload_time = 0, _gap_time = 0;
window.onunload = function (){
_gap_time = new Date().getTime() - _beforeUnload_time;
if(_gap_time <= 5){
//关闭
$.ajax({
url:"/IMUserServer/sso/logout",
dataType:'json',
data:{},
cache:false,
ifModified :true,
async:false,
success:function(response){
//操作
}});
}
}
window.onbeforeunload = function (){
_beforeUnload_time = new Date().getTime();
};
})
【浏览器点击关闭以后执行的函数】多用于用户直接关闭浏览器 清空用户缓存。
推荐阅读
- 操作系统|[译]从内部了解现代浏览器(1)
- android防止连续点击的简单实现(kotlin)
- 分享!如何分分钟实现微信扫二维码调用外部浏览器打开指定页面的功能
- 【图解】9张图彻底搞懂堆排序
- Linux|Linux 服务器nginx相关命令
- http请求与响应
- 带你了解NodeJS事件循环
- 解决在微信下载app需要点击右上角在浏览器中打开下载的问题
- window.navigator.userAgent用来区分设备和浏览器
- 软文营销之标题篇:掌握9个技巧迅速提高你的软文点击率?